    Who "also" hates Hip Hop???

    Digitized vocal samples ? Lol, that would be the late Roger Troutman from Zapp and Roger fame, performing on the talkbox - of which he is the master. The talkbox is one of the staples of P-Funk influenced West Coast gangsta rap. It has a constant looped beat ? Yes, just like To Live and Die...
